🌱 Planting & The Lifecycle of a Crop

Every delicious food item starts as a tiny seed. Here is how your crops make their way from the soil to your basket:

1. Planting

To begin, you'll need to select a seed (like a Carrot Seed) and place it in an empty plot. Once planted, your seed transforms into a living crop!

2. Growth Stages

Crops don't just "grow" instantly; they progress through different stages of life:

  • Seed: The very beginning! Your crop is just waking up.
  • Growing: This is the most active stage. Your crop will go through several "growing steps." Each step represents a bit of progress toward maturity.
  • Grown: Congratulations! Your crop is fully mature and ready to be harvested.

3. How Growth Works

Growth is powered by two things: Time and Water.

  • Days Old: Every day that passes, your crop gets a little older.
  • Days Watered: This is the "energy" your crop uses to progress through its growth stages. Each crop has a specific "Timeline" (for example, a Carrot needs 5 days of watering to reach maturity).

💧 Maintenance: Keeping Your Garden Happy

A thirsty crop is a sad crop! To keep your garden thriving, you need to provide regular care.

Watering

To keep your garden thriving, you need to provide regular care! You can water your crops efficiently using the range system.

  • Watering: Instead of watering one by one, you can select a plot and use the Range Slider to determine how many surrounding plots to water at once. The action is applied in a square radius around the plot you've selected.
  • Efficiency: By adjusting the range slider, you can quickly refresh large areas of your field with a single click!

Fertilizing

Want to speed things up? Fertilizer is your best friend!

  • Standard Fertilizer: Helps your crops grow a little bit faster by giving them a bonus to their "Days Watered" every day.
  • Rainbow Fertilizer: A special premium fertilizer obtained from Rainbow Cows. While it provides the same growth bonus as Standard Fertilizer, it comes with some unique perks:
    • Automatic Replanting: When you harvest a crop from a rainbow-fertilized plot, it will automatically replant the same crop if you have the seeds in your inventory!
    • Storm Protection: If a scarecrow is placed on a plot with Rainbow Fertilizer, it will be automatically replaced by a scarecrow from your inventory if it would otherwise be destroyed by a storm.
    • Versatility: It can be applied to both your crops and your scarecrows.
    • Range Control: Like watering, you can use the Range Slider to apply fertilizer to multiple plots at once.

✂️ Harvesting & Tools

When your crops reach the Grown stage, it's time for the best part: the harvest!

  • The Harvest: Use your Scythe to collect your mature crops.
  • Tool Upgrades: Not all Scythes are created equal! As you upgrade your Scythe, you'll notice a bigger reward for each harvest.
    • Bronze: +1 extra yield
    • Iron: +2 extra yield
    • Silver: +3 extra yield
    • Gold: +4 extra yield
    • Tip: Investing in a better Scythe early on can significantly increase your profit over time!

🐦 Protection: Crows & Scarecrows

Even the best farmers have to deal with pesky visitors. Crows can occasionally fly by and damage your hard work!

Crows

Crows have a chance to appear and might destroy your crops. It’s a constant challenge, but don't worry—there’s a way to keep them away!

Scarecrows

Scarecrows are your first line of defense.

  • Placement: You can place a scarecrow on an empty plot.
  • Protection Zone: Once a scarecrow is placed in a field, it protects that entire field! Crows will no longer destroy crops in a field that has a scarecrow.
  • Rainbow Protection: Applying Rainbow Fertilizer to a scarecrow ensures it will be automatically replaced by one from your inventory if it is destroyed by a storm.

💡 Farmer's Tips for Success

  1. Water Regularly: Make sure you're watering your crops every day to keep them progressing through their growth timeline.
  2. Fertilize for Speed: Use fertilizer on your most valuable crops to get them to the "Grown" stage faster.
  3. Upgrade Your Tools: Don't settle for a basic scythe! The jump from Bronze to Gold adds up quickly when you're harvesting large fields.
  4. Stay Protected: Always keep a scarecrow handy to ensure that a passing crow doesn't ruin your day's hard work.
